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:

Практикум по организации и планированию машиностроительного произво

..pdf
Скачиваний:
160
Добавлен:
15.11.2022
Размер:
15.42 Mб
Скачать

или

(И)

tj+U

lj+l.q

i=l

I

Рис. 7.3.5. Соотношение длительностей производственных .циклов f-й пары деталей первой и q-й очередей запуска их в производство

Выражение [

представляет разницу между суммар­

I i=l

i«l

ным временем обработки партии деталей i-ro наименования на k-й паре смежных операций — j-й и (J + 1)-й. Обозначим это выражение симво-

лом р?н •

.

Выражение

(tj1, - tj +lq) характеризует соотношение длительностей

циклов обработки на k-й паре операций —j -й и (j + 1)-й, f-й пары дета­ лей — 1-й и q-й очередей запуска. Такое соотношение для деталей двух наименований — i-й и (i + 1)-й очередей запуска в производство выше было обозначено символом aw, определяемое по формуле (5). Для дета­ лей первой и последней q-й очередей запуска формула (5) примет вид:

( 12)

Тогда выражение (tjR1n- t j+I Rqn) обозначим символом a'f (ajJ+141)- Формула расчета dj[f примет вид:

(13)

^ k f — P ?j+I 3 kf — P jJ+. a ?,j+l •

Этапы определений параметра djf .

1. Строится матрица А (рис.7.3.6) значений параметра akf для раз­ личного сочетания запуска двух наименований деталей: одно из них запускается в 1-ю очередь, второе — в q-ю. В каждой ячейке матрицы А описывается состояние всех k-х пар операций по обработке одной пары деталей: 1-й и q-й очереди запуска их в производство. Характеристика k-х пар смежных операций и f-x пар смежных наименований деталей приведены соответственно в табл.7.3.1 и 7.3.2.

2. Строится матрица В (рис.7.3.7), в каждой ячейке которой запи­ сывается:

а) значение параметра bjf , характеризующее соотношение парамет­ ров P?j+1 и akf. При отрицательном значении параметра bjf имеет ме­ сто пролеживание партии деталей q-й очереди запуска на операции (j + + 1) — d£f ; при положительном его значении — простой оборудования

Рис. 7.3.6. Матрица А значений параметра а^ ( akf = а*4^, = tjq t^ ,,;

а

—aR|Rq = t

—t

\

akf

” d j.j+i

l j.Rq

l j+i.R, )

Таблица 7.3.1. Характеристика пар смежных операций

Номера смежных операций

1,2 2,(И)

(ИМ

j.G + О

0 + 1),(ш-1)

m-l,m

Номер пары смежных операций

к

кн

к.j

ki*i

к»-.

Таблица 7.3.2. Характеристика пар смежных наименований деталей

Очередность запуска в производство

деталей разных наименований

Ru

 

K u V.

Ri + l.q-1

R q-I.q

г,

 

Номер пары смежных наименований деталей

f,

f,

f,..,

 

на (j + 1)-й операции при обработке партии деталей q-й очереди запус­

к а - cqf.

^ k f — ^ j 4j + i = P j i f i ~~ a k f =

P j j + i "

a j.>+i;

( 1 4 )

U RlRq _ p i l _ a Rq-Rl - p i t _

/ t

_

t

\ .

r j.j+l

( l jR.

 

V I.RJ

,

б) время пролеживания деталей q-й очереди запуска из f-й пары — П14 :

 

n S - Z < 4 ,= I < f t,

(is)

 

k=l

k=l

 

Параметр

определяется путем пошаговых расчетов параметров

b£f = bjj+i матрицы В для каждой пары деталей 1-й и q-й очереди запус­ ка их в производство, начиная с 1-й пары смежных операций последова­ тельно до (т-1)-й пары. Если значение параметра b]qj+1 число отрица­ тельное, то имеет место пролеживание деталей q-й очереди запуска, т. е. djqj+1 = Цчн ; если значение параметра b’qj+1 — число положительное, то его значение переводится строкой ниже и суммируется со значением параметра следующей строки;

в) суммарное время обработки деталей q-й очереди запуска на j-x

m

операциях, кроме первой операции —

j=2

Для параметров а^и djf приняты следующие символы, конкрети­

зирующие их индексацию: a]4j+, и d‘4j+1.

3. Строится матрица W (рис.7.3.8) длительностей производствен­ ных циклов партии деталей q-й очереди запуска из f-й пары Tf4 = Т,’ на

_____

m

операциях j = 2,m : T,4q =

+ П£ .

j=2

Детали, имеющие минимальное значение параметра Tq, запуска­

ются в производство соответственно в 1-ю и q-ю очередь.

4. Очередность запуска в производство остальных деталей определя­ ется по критерию минимального суммарного времени пролеживания деталей q-й очереди запуска — min(nj,q) путем построения системы мат­ риц V. На основе каждой матрицы V определяется очередность запуска деталей в производство только для двух наименований деталей. Поэтому для определения очередности запуска в производство деталей всех наи­ менований при q > 4 потребуется формирование двух и более матриц V. Число матриц V — rv, необходимое для оптимизации порядка запуска деталей в производство, определяется из соотношения: rv = q/2 - 1. Чис­ ло ячеек матрицы V равно числу наименований деталей, по которым требуется определить очередность запуска их в производство.

R ,

l

2

q

R 1

 

 

 

1

*

T ^

T 4

 

М2

Mq

2

T 1

*

T 4

 

*21

 

T2q

 

 

 

q - i

T 1

T ^

*

Aql

ГЧ2

 

Р и с . 7.3.8. Матрица W значений параметра Tf4 (T fq = T ,qq = S * jR q + ^dq )

Рис . 7.3.9. Матрица VI значений параметров aj^; ajj”1,4; U^’4-1

( =

b ’4 - (aj + ajj4'1); i = 2 ,(q - l) )

Алгоритм построения системы матриц V:

1. Формируется матрица VI (рис.7.3.9) для определения деталей, подлежащих запуску в производство во 2-ю и (q —1)-ю очереди. В каж­ дую ячейку матрицы VI записываются из матрицы А значения парамет­

ра ay для возможных вариантов крайних пар смежных наименований деталей: 1-й и (q - 1)-й пары — а^2 и ajf1'4 и параметров и*4' 1, характе­ ризующих соотношение длительностей циклов обработки на k-й паре смежных операций деталей 2-й и (q —1)-й очередей запуска в производ­ ство:

(16)

(17)

2. На основе пошаговых расчетов элементов каждой ячейки матри­ цы VI отдельно строятся матрицы ITd суммарного времени пролеживания деталей (q - 1)-й очереди запуска n dq_, при фиксированных 1-й и q-й очередей запуска деталей в производство и различных вариантах порядка запуска остальных наименований деталей. Количество матриц Па равно количеству ячеек матрицы VI.

Расчет параметров ведется отдельно по каждой ячейке матри­ цы VI построчно слева направо. Если элемент ячейки матрицы VI — число положительное, в соответствующую строку-столбец матрицы Па ставится ноль, а значение этого элемента суммируется с элементом, сто­ ящим в том же столбце строкой ниже. Если элемент ячейки матрицы VI — число отрицательное, то в соответствующую строку-столбец мат­ рицы Ild также записывается нуль, а его значение суммируется с эле­ ментом следующего столбца той же строки. Сумма отрицательных зна­ чений последнего столбца матрицы n d представляет суммарное время пролеживания деталей (q - 1)-й очереди запуска перед (j + 1)-й опера­ цией k-й пары:

п ь , - » = 2 п : „

К=1 5

где Щ — время пролеживания q-x деталей перед (j + 1)-й операцией к-й пары.

3. По результатам расчетов выбирается матрица n d с минимальным значением параметра n d(q_1} Детали, обозначившие соответствующую ячейку матрицы VI, запускаются в производство соответственно во 2-ю

и(q —1)-ю очереди.

4.Формируется матрица V2 (рис.7.3.10) для определения деталей 3-й и (q —2)-й очередей запуска в производство при фиксированных R1?

R2,

Rq_j, Rq. В каждой ячейке матрицы V2 записываются значения

параметров:

для пар деталей по порядку их запуска: f,, f2, f 2, f

-

u3k'4' 2 =Ъ[Ч~ K f, +<Ч + akf(q4) + ац ^ ].

Значения параметров n d определяются для фиксированной очеред­ ности запуска: Rp R2, Rq_,, Rq и возможных вариантах запуска деталей в R3 и Rq_2 очереди. Детали с min n d(q_2) запускаются соответственно в 3-ю и (q - 2)-ю очереди.

При наличии наименований деталей, для которых не определена очередность запуска в производство, формируется следующая матрица V3. И так далее, пока не определится очередность запуска в производ­ ство всех наименований деталей.

Алгоритм оптимизации порядка запуска деталей разных наименований

( т-1 Л по критерию min Х ч + п . •

1.Формирование матрицы А (рис.7.3.6).

2.Формирование матрицы В (рис.7.3.7), в которую записываются

т-1

 

т

значения параметра X

(вместо параметра

) и суммарные про-

j=l

 

j=2

стой оборудования при обработке деталей 1-й и q-й очереди запуска

П'4 (вместо параметра nj,4).

3. Формирование матрицы W (рис.7.3.8) значений параметра Tlq:

j=l

4. Формирование матрицы VI (рис.7.3.9) значений параметров

a j, а[4'' и u*,tH с последующим расчетом значений параметра Пс при

фиксированных R, и Rq и возможных вариантах R2 и R^,.

5. Формирование матрицы V2 (рис.7.3.10) значений параметров

a^ ak^ak’a>akH с последующим расчетом значений параметра Пс при

фиксированных R,, R2, Rq_,, Rq и возможных вариантах R3 и Rq_2.

7.3.2. Условия домашнего задания

На предметно-замкнутом участке обрабатываются по однонаправленному технологическому маршруту q наименований де­ талей. Детали запускаются в производство по возрастающим номерам, т. е. в порядке: 1, 2, 3, 4, 5, 6.

По каждому i-y наименованию детали имеется следующая исход­

ная информация:

__

— размер обработочной (производственной) партии

i = l,q ;

размер передаточной (транспортной) партии pi5 рх= ns;

штучная норма времени выполнения j-й операции технологичес­ кого процесса по обработке детали i-ro наименования tji5 j = i>rn ;

время наладки станка на j-й операции tj”;

время транспортирования партии деталей i-ro наименования меж­ ду операциями технологического процесса t~т.

При выполнении задания необходимо:

1. Рассчитать длительность совокупного производственного цикла обработки закрепленных за участком деталей шести наименований для заданной последовательности их запуска в производство при параллель­ ном и параллельно-последовательном видах движения партий этих де­ талей по операциям технологического процесса расчетно-аналитичес­ ким и матричным методами.

2.Оптимизировать порядок запуска деталей в производство укруп­ ненным методом и рассчитать длительность совокупного производ­ ственного цикла для оптимизированного порядка запуска при парал­ лельном и параллельно-последовательном видах движения партий этих деталей по операциям технологического процесса.

3.Оптимизировать порядок запуска деталей в производство мат­ ричным методом и рассчитать длительность совокупного производ­

ственного цикла при параллельном и параллельно-последовательном видах движения партий деталей по операциям техпроцесса.

4.Построить в масштабе графики длительности производственных циклов для заданного и оптимизированного по алгоритму Колобова порядка запуска деталей разных наименований при параллельном и параллельно-последовательном видах движения партий деталей по опе­ рациям.

5.Дать экономическую оценку вариантов запуска изделий в произ­ водство (исходного и оптимизированных по двум методам) при следу­ ющих данных:

— себестоимость часа простоя оборудования — 20 руб./ч;

— себестоимость часа пролеживания одной детали — 15 руб./ч;

— каждый час сокращения длительности совокупного производ­ ственного цикла изготовления деталей позволит получить допол­ нительную прибыль в размере 8 руб./шт.

6.Сделать выводы по результатам выполненных расчетов.

7.Формирование и решение матриц традиционным методом (вруч­ ную) может быть дополнено либо разработкой соответствующих про­ грамм, либо использованием программ, представленных в книгах се­ рии «Математическая библиотека ISML».

7.3.3.Данные по вариантам заданий приведены втабл. 7.3.3 и 7.3.4.

Таблица 7.3.3. Нормы времени на обработку i-x деталей t||f транспортирования tT„ и наладку оборудования t", на j-й операции

Н омер

Н омер

Н орма времени на обработку детален tM, мин/ш т.

мин

 

 

 

 

 

t",, мин

варианта

операции, j

 

 

 

 

 

1

2

3

4

5

6

 

 

1

3,6

4 ,8

4

3 ,2

2 ,8

2

 

 

2

1,8

2 ,8

1,6

2 ,5

3,2

3

60

1

 

 

 

 

3 ,2

5,6

90

 

3

4 ,4

5 ,6

5 ,4

1,8

 

 

4

3 ,0

4 ,0

5,0

3,5

4 ,5

2 ,5

 

 

1

1,5

1,8

2 ,4

2 ,8

1,6

2,5

 

 

2

3 ,4

2,1

2,7

3 ,0

3,6

2 ,0

30

2

 

 

 

 

3 ,2

2 ,4

60

 

3

3 ,0

2 ,5

1,5

1,8

 

 

4

0 ,9

0 ,7

1,1

1,0

0,8

1,2

 

 

1

2 ,4

1,8

2 ,5

2,1

1,2

1,3

 

 

2

2,8

3,1

3,5

3,8

1,9

1,6

30

3

 

 

 

 

 

 

120

 

3

6 ,4

5,5

6 ,0

6 ,2

5,8

5 ,0

 

 

4

4 ,0

3 ,0

2,5

3,5

4 ,0

4 ,5

 

Н омер

Н омер

Н орма времени на обработку деталей tp, мин/шт.

Гр, мин

 

 

 

 

 

Гр, мин

вари ан та

оп ерац и и ,j

 

 

 

 

 

1

2

3

4

5

6

 

 

 

 

 

1

3,6

2,8

4,0

4,2

4,8

5,0

 

4

2

5,4

6,4

6,0

5,5

4,7

4.2

60

3

4,1

5,7

3,7

4,2

4,6

120

 

5,1

 

 

4

3,8

3,5

3,0

2,6

2,2

2,5

 

 

1

3,7

4,0

4,3

3,8

3,2

3,0

 

5

2

2,8

2,2

3,0

3,5

4,0

4,6

60

3

2,2

1,8

2,0

4,9

4,0

90

 

3,9

 

 

4

0,9

1,0

1,6

1,3

2,0

2,2

 

 

1

8,4

6,4

6,2

4,6

5,2

4,3

 

6

2

3,0

2,4

1,8

1,5

3,8

2,0

40

3

2,6

1,7

2,3

3,2

1,6

60

 

2,7

 

 

4

0,9

0,7

0,4

0,8

1,5

1,0

 

 

1

5,3

6,2

4,3

2,7

2,0

1,8

 

7

2

3,1

3,2

2,0

2,4

1,9

2,8

40

3

4,4

4,5

3,8

3,0

2,2

120

 

2,5

 

 

4

1,8

2,6

2,0

2,2

0,8

1,4

 

 

1

2,9

1,7

2,0

2,2

2,8

1,5

 

8

2

3,4

2,4

4,3

1,4

4,2

3,4

30

3

4,3

2,7

2,7

2,3

4,0

90

 

2,3

 

 

4

3,6

3,2

2,4

1.9

2,9

3.0

 

 

1

4,0

5,3

6,4

7,0

3,4

3,2

 

9

2

5,0

3,0

3,4

2,5

3,0

4,1

20

3

3,2

6,5

4,8

3,0

2,8

60

 

2,8

 

 

4

2,8

4,0

3,0

2,8

2,1

5,4

 

 

1

3,4

3,2

4,0

2,9

2,7

2,3

 

10

2

3,0

4,1

5,0

3,4

2,4

3,4

60

3

2,8

4,8

3,2

4,3

3,5

90

 

4,4

 

 

4

2,4

5,4

2,8

3,6

2,6

3,1

 

 

1

4,6

5,5

4,4

3,3

4,5

4,8

 

11

2

3,5

3,0

3,5

3,2

4,0

5,4

60

3

3,8

4,5

3,8

4,0

2,8

120

 

3,6

 

 

4

4,0

4,8

4,6

5,2

3,8

5,4